Overview

Postcode S13 7PQ is located in a minor urban area, within the Woodhouse ward of Sheffield in the Yorkshire and The Humber region, and forms part of the Woodhouse Mill area. It has low deprivation and very low crime levels, with around 25.3 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 78% below the Yorkshire and The Humber average of 113 per 1,000. The average income per household in Woodhouse Mill is £47,139 per year. The nearest station is Woodhouse, about 0.7 miles away. There are 3 primary and no secondary schools in the area. There is 1 park nearby, the closest large park is East Park Fields.
